How to Future-Proof Your iOS App for the Next Decade
The mobile app industry is evolving at lightning speed, and iOS apps are at the center of this digital transformation. Apple’s ecosystem is known for its innovation, security, and loyal user base, making iOS app development a long-term investment for businesses. However, creating an app today isn’t enough—you need to ensure it stays relevant and competitive for years to come. Future-proofing your iOS app is about building a product that adapts to changing technologies, user expectations, and market demands.
In this article, we’ll explore strategies to help you prepare your iOS app for the next decade.
1. Embrace Scalable Architecture
Technology will change, and your app should be ready to adapt with minimal disruptions. Using modular and scalable architecture allows developers to add new features, integrate APIs, or adopt new frameworks without completely rewriting the app. This forward-thinking approach not only saves costs in the long run but also ensures your app can grow with your business.
2. Leverage Apple’s Latest Technologies
Apple continuously introduces new tools and frameworks like SwiftUI, ARKit, and Core ML. To remain competitive, your app should take advantage of these innovations. For example, integrating AR experiences for e-commerce or machine learning for personalization can give your app a strong edge. Regularly updating your app to align with iOS updates also ensures it functions seamlessly across all Apple devices.
3. Focus on User-Centric Design
The success of an iOS app depends heavily on its user experience. Apple users expect clean, intuitive, and engaging interfaces. Investing in thoughtful UI/UX design ensures your app not only attracts users today but also keeps them engaged in the future. Accessibility is also key—your app should be inclusive, easy to navigate, and optimized for different screen sizes.
4. Prioritize Security & Privacy
With growing concerns about data breaches and privacy, Apple has set strict standards for app security. To future-proof your app, implement strong encryption, secure authentication methods, and transparent data policies. Staying compliant with Apple’s privacy requirements and global regulations (like GDPR) builds user trust—something that will remain essential for the next decade.
5. Prepare for Cross-Platform Synergy
While iOS apps hold a premium position, many businesses are also exploring Android and web platforms. Building your iOS app with future cross-platform compatibility in mind can save significant time and money later. Collaborating with an experienced cross platform app development company ensures your app’s core logic and design can be extended beyond iOS without compromising performance.
6. Use Cloud Integration for Flexibility
Cloud technology has become indispensable for modern apps. By integrating cloud storage, databases, and services, your app can scale effortlessly while providing users with seamless data access across devices. Cloud integration also simplifies updates, reduces downtime, and enhances collaboration between teams.
7. Commit to Continuous Updates & Maintenance
No matter how well your app is built, it needs ongoing maintenance. Regular updates keep your app compatible with the latest iOS versions, fix bugs, and introduce new features.
